About KE Holdings Inc

KE Holdings (Beike) is China’s leading platform for housing transactions and services. It operates the Lianjia brand and uses data-driven technology to facilitate home sales, rentals, and home renovation services.

About Schwab US Dividend Equity ETF

SCHD is an ETF that tracks the Dow Jones U.S. Dividend 100 Index. It selects high-quality companies with a consistent track record of paying dividends, focusing on financial strength metrics like cash flow to total debt and return on equity, and excluding REITs. The fund aims to provide both income and capital appreciation, making it a popular choice for long-term, dividend-focused investors.
